Gold LEAF Spring Kickoff
March 13th, 2013 - 3:00pm
Gold LEAF Senior College-UMF will introduce its spring term of classes and activities on March 13 from 3 to 5 pm. Registration opens about two weeks prior to this event. Gold LEAF is a member-run organization that promotes lifelong learning. Membership is open to anyone age 50 and over, and spouse/partner regardless of age. North Dining Hall, UMF Olsen Student Center. Open to the public.

Rape Aggression Defense (RAD) Information Session
March 13th, 2013 - 7:30pm
The Rape Aggression Defense (R.A.D.) Program is a basic physical defense program for women that helps them harness their internal strength to defend themselves against abduction or other unsafe situations. This session will provide information about the program, which will occur at a later date. To learn more, check out the R.A.D. Website: www.rad-systems.com.
